A big point of discussion is who is ready for the NBA. Why might someone declare for the draft? One thing that is certain is that the risk is large if someone is a marginal NBA-prospect. I said NBA and not G-League.
I think Bacot is a prime example and made the right move especially in the current environment. He was always a marginal prospect in the current NBA. He would make a decent 90s PF but did we think he was better than Hansbrough who experienced minimal success in the league.
He did the smart thing of going through evaluation multiple times. Worked on his game. He became a very good and memorable college player who made a bunch of money in the process. He is now in the G-League..putting up good numbers but..it's the G-League not the B...C... G-League lol. It's glorified AAU ball. He probably end overseas and generate a bigger check than his current pursuit.
Who makes it in the league? Guys who showcase an elite skill along with many other attributes. If a guy is short or slow for their position, they are an elite rebounder, defender and/ or shooter. They have superior quickness or other things that counteract their "flaw".
There are twitchy guys all over the league but if you have no game saavy...you're just a street baller and will get exposed in the league. There are levels to this...
Watching a live NBA game early in the season versus after All-Star Break or even during a game 1st half vs 2nd half. These guys turn it up a notch and even some existing players who score 20 plus regular season barely break double digits when they start playing for real.
These guys are either freaks of nature or guys who have freakish work ethics or a dangerous combo of both. That is the lens that I am looking at guys who think that they are NBA-ready.
